• Bem vindo à nossa comunidade - Quer se juntar ao resto dos nossos membros? Registre-se*Registros aprovados pela adminitração

Query Ganha golds a cria acc [por Lobinho]

lobinho

Novato XPZ
Bom galera Si Tem por aqui eu não sei mais ja procurei aqui e em outros forums e nunca achei a Query correta pra adicionar Golds altomaticamente emtão tava testando uma aqui que eu fiz e deu certo e revolvi posta pra geral da xpZune.

ABRA O Query Analyzer e rode esse codigo[/color]

USE MuOnline

IF EXISTS (SELECT name FROM sysobjects

WHERE name = 'DEZA_BONUS' AND type = 'TR')

DROP TRIGGER DEZA_BONUS

GO

CREATE TRIGGER DEZA_BONUS ON Dbo.MEMB_INFO FOR INSERT

AS

BEGIN

-- Bonus para Novas Contas -- Por lobinho dezastre

DECLARE

@gold INT,

@Char varchar(10)

SELECT @Char = memb___id FROM INSERTED

SET @gold = 150 -- INSERIR QUANTIDADE DE Golds

UPDATE Dbo.MEMB_INFO

SET gold = @gold

WHERE memb___id = @Char

END

A Area em vermelho 150 vc coloca a Quantidade de Golds Que e para o Usuario Ganha ao cria acc

Para remover isso basta Roda essa Query

USE MuOnline

IF EXISTS (SELECT name FROM sysobjects

WHERE name = 'DEZA_BONUS' AND type = 'TR')

DROP TRIGGER DEZA_BONUS

GO

[glow=red,2,300]Favor Clicar no Obrigado bem ali<<<o que custa vai la e da um simples clik[/glow]
 

lobinho

Novato XPZ
Coluna responsavel pelo Gold e Gold?

Caso seja exclua essa coluna e rode esta query

ALTER TABLE MEMB_INFO ADD gold int NOT NULL DEFAULT 0

Depois Rode a query acima

[glow=red,2,300]Si Ajudei Favor agradeça[/glow]
 
Editado por um moderador:

Peetherson

Lord XPZ
Sei Fazer o Novo Player Ganhar GOLD sem Query
default_biggrin.png
+ vai ajuda bastante gente !
 

faahemohcx

Usuário XPZ
Query nao funciono cmg tbm.. há outro metodo... é so ir no enterprisemanager, mu online, design table, memb_info, procurar a tabela gold, em default value coloca o valor que ira começar.. tipo 5000.

dae quando algm cria acc vai começa com 5000 gold
default_biggrin.png
 

jubileujuliana

Usuário XPZ
Eu encontrei por ai na net uma q so funciona no shop DT

era o que dizia...

Ela é pra dias vip e Golds:

update memb_info set creditos = creditos+3

update memb_info set vip = 1(TIPO DE VIP)  where vip = 7(DIAS DE VIP)

update DT_SHOP_CREDITS set credits=credits+20(NUMERO DE GOLDS)

OBS: ESSA QUERY É PRA CONTAS QUE JA ESTÃO CADASTRADAS, TENTEI ACHA UMA Q DA BONUS AO CRIAR ACC NO SHOP DT, MAIS N ENCONTREI...

SE ALGM ACHAR POSTA AI!

(TIRA AS COISAS ENTRE PARENTESES QUANDO FOR RODAR A QUERY)
default_grin.gif
^^

Se Gostou Agradece! não cai o dedo '-'
 
Editado por um moderador:
Topo Bottom